The actual overcurrent threshold value in Ampere is depending on the setting of the current sense amplifier
gain (csag) and the overcurrent detection threshold setting (octh). Table 8 shows the resulting values for a
50 µ
W
shunt resistor. The default factory setting is csag 6 and octh 2 which amounts in an overcurrent
threshold of 413 A.
Table 8
Overcurrent threshold values vs. csag and octh setting

Precharge time
When the switch is turned on with BUTTON1 on the microcontroller board or with the “on” command, a
precharge pulse is applied via channel B before engaging the main switch (channel A). The precharge time can
be set with the command “prt”, followed by the pulse length in milliseconds.
